Job Description
- The Resident Assistant/Personal Care Aide (PCA) provides quality care and assistance with activities of daily living to residents of the community.
- Reports incidents involving residents to include care concerns or issues, to appropriate individuals (ex: HCD, RN/LPN, or ED)
- Must maintain a working knowledge of all policies and procedures pertaining to the position
- Assists residents with activities of daily living
- Perform housekeeping duties, such as making resident beds, cleaning resident apartments, common areas, dining room, etc. as directed by supervisor
- Respond promptly to all resident calls for assistance or emergency alerts
- Must be able to remain calm and competent during emergencies
- Assists in planning and conducting activity programs for residents
- Follows confidentiality policies regarding release of resident information
- Assists residents to and from the dining room, and to and from activities
- Checks on residents, ensures attendance at meals and activities
- Checks on residents who are ill and reports status or concerns to appropriate individuals
- Communicate verbally and in writing to report resident status, upcoming community information, resident appointments, admissions, and transfers
- Assists new residents with move-in transition: provide emotional support
- Other duties as assigned
Requirements
- Must have a High School Diploma or GED
- Must have successfully completed approved personal care aide program per state regulations as applicable
- Must be able to effectively communicate verbally and in-writing
- Must be organized and able to work well with all levels of personnel
- Must be a contributing member of nursing team and follow instruction of supervisor
- Must be polite and considerate of residents, visitors, and co-workers at all times
- Must be able to walk and stand for extended periods of time
- Must be able to lift 50 lbs, and push or carry 25 lbs
- Must be able to safely lift and transfer residents while maintaining proper body mechanics
- Must be in designated uniform during working hours, to include name badge
- Must be CPR/First Aid certified, or be willing to become certified within 60 days of hire
- Must be able to represent the community in a positive and professional manner
- Must attend and complete all required in-services and staff meetings
- Must be willing to work a flexible schedule that includes weekends and holidays
